Understanding Gamification in HR

Gamification refers to the application of game design principles and mechanics to non-game contexts, with the aim of driving user engagement and behavior. In the realm of HR, this translates to infusing elements such as challenges, rewards, leaderboards, and progress tracking into traditionally mundane tasks and processes.

Enhancing Recruitment Processes

In the competitive landscape of talent acquisition, gamification offers a distinct advantage by injecting an element of fun and excitement into the recruitment process. Platforms utilizing gamified assessments and simulations not only capture candidates' interest but also provide recruiters with valuable insights into candidates' skills, competencies, and cultural fit.

Fostering Learning and Development

Employee training and development programs are vital for organizational growth and success. By incorporating gamified learning modules, HR departments can transform training sessions into interactive experiences, where employees are motivated to acquire new skills and knowledge through immersive challenges and reward systems. Furthermore, gamification encourages continuous learning by providing instant feedback and progress tracking.

Driving Employee Engagement and Motivation

Employee engagement remains a top priority for HR professionals, as it directly impacts organizational performance and employee retention. Through gamification, companies can cultivate a culture of engagement by recognizing and rewarding achievements, milestones, and contributions. By leveraging gamified platforms for performance management and goal-setting, organizations empower employees to take ownership of their career progression while fostering a sense of collaboration and friendly competition.

Boosting Productivity and Performance

The intrinsic motivation inherent in gamification translates into tangible benefits for organizational productivity and performance. By setting clear goals and objectives, and providing meaningful rewards and recognition, companies can inspire employees to surpass expectations and deliver exceptional results. Moreover, gamified performance metrics enable real-time feedback and adjustments, ensuring continuous improvement and alignment with organizational goals.

Measuring Success: Analytics and Insights

To gauge the effectiveness of gamification initiatives, HR departments rely on robust analytics and data-driven insights. By monitoring engagement levels, participation rates, and performance metrics, organizations can identify areas for improvement and refine their gamification strategies accordingly. Furthermore, predictive analytics offer valuable foresight into future trends and challenges, enabling proactive decision-making and strategic planning.

Overcoming Challenges and Implementation Considerations

While the benefits of gamification in HR are undeniable, successful implementation requires careful consideration of various factors. Key challenges include designing engaging experiences, ensuring inclusivity and accessibility, and maintaining relevance over time. Additionally, organizations must address privacy and security concerns related to gamified platforms, ensuring data protection and compliance with regulatory standards.
